What You’ll Be Doing Nextech is seeking a Treasury Manager to join our growing finance team. This hybrid role plays a critical part in managing daily liquidity, supporting cash forecasting, and partnering across the business to optimize treasury operations in a domestic environment. Min Compensation Max Compensation Responsibilities Essential Duties and Responsibilities Leads all operational aspects of daily operations of the Treasury function Administrator on banking systems and other financial portals Manages the daily cash position, including bank balances, activity, and liquidity reporting Completes corporate banking and treasury management services transition project Supports banking and treasury management services’ integrations for acquisitions Executes intercompany transfers and funding to ensure optimal cash utilization Supports revolver draw and repayment decisions based on liquidity needs Maintains and enhances the 13-week cash flow forecast, including variance analysis Partners with AR, AP, and FP&A to improve visibility into cash flow drivers, and to support working capital initiatives Serves as a key contact with banking partners and support treasury projects and process improvements Resolves ACH and check positive pay exceptions and other payment-related issues Supports lender reporting and compliance, including borrowing base and covenant requirements Processes certain payments in the banking systems Completes assigned tasks in a safe, accurate, thorough, and alert manner Upholds Company policies and procedures Works in a professional manner with managers, supervisors, coworkers, customers, and the public Other related job duties as assigned Qualifications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Tenacious self-starter Core values of ownership & accountability, with a bias for action Excellent verbal and written communication skills Exceptional attention to detail and excellent organizational skills Strong experience with daily cash positioning and cash flow forecasting Familiarity with credit facilities, liquidity management, and banking platforms Understanding of payment systems (ACH, wires) and fraud controls (positive pay) Advanced Excel skills and strong analytical capabilities Ability to work cross-functionally in a fast-paced, evolving environment What We’re Looking For What We’re Looking For Bachelor’s degree from an accredited university in Finance, Accounting or a related field 3–6+ years of experience in treasury, cash management, or finance CTP or CPA preferred Knowledge of Lean/Six Sigma methodologies and experience leading process improvement initiatives preferred Experience with automation and digital transformation projects within financial operations preferred Previous experience in HVAC Industry or other service business preferred Physical Requirements Continuously able to work in office environment Continuously able to operate a computer and other office productivity machinery,such as a copy machine, telephone, and computer printer Continuously able to sit at a computer for up to 8 hours Able to alternate between sitting and standing, as needed throughout the day Occasionally able to lift up to 15 lbs. Continuously requires vision, hearing, twisting, and talking Occasionally requires walking, lifting, carrying, reaching, kneeling,pushing/pulling, bending, and crouching Rarely requires climbing Other requirements: May be required to use personal smartphone with a camera capable of reading a QR code for 2 factor authentication
